Supporting STEM Education in Rural Hawaii
Hawaii's educational landscape is characterized by unique geographic and demographic challenges that contribute to significant gaps in access to quality education. According to recent data, schools in rural areas of Hawaii often lack the advanced scientific and technological resources that are essential for developing a strong STEM (Science, Technology, Engineering, and Mathematics) educational foundation. The state's remote islands create logistical hurdles for the distribution of educational resources, exacerbating disparities in educational opportunities between urban and rural schools. This funding opportunity aims to address these disparities, particularly in rural regions where students are significantly underrepresented in STEM fields.
In Hawaii, the students who predominantly face these barriers are those attending schools in rural areas on islands such as Molokai, Lanai, and parts of the Big Island. Many of these students come from communities with limited access to advanced placement courses, enrichment programs, and after-school STEM initiatives. The lack of trained educators, coupled with limited infrastructure to support hands-on learning experiences, further hinders their ability to pursue interests in technology and science. For instance, schools in these regions typically cannot afford to implement comprehensive STEM curriculums or build the necessary lab facilities that urban institutions take for granted. This contributes to a widening achievement gap, where rural students struggle to compete with their urban counterparts for opportunities in high-demand sectors.
The funding is specifically designed to bolster STEM education by supporting educational institutions in rural Hawaii. Grants will be awarded to schools committed to implementing programs that directly benefit enrolled students, particularly those that demonstrate a realistic plan to enhance STEM learning opportunities. This could include the development of specialized science labs, the provision of training for teachers in cutting-edge STEM methodologies, or the creation of partnerships with local industries to facilitate real-world learning experiences. Essential resources such as textbooks, science kits, and technology infrastructure like high-speed internet access will also be crucial components of the proposals that are considered for funding.
By focusing on rural education, the funding aims to address the specific issues that schools in these areas face. The intent is to create an environment where students are not only able to engage with STEM subjects but are also motivated to pursue careers in these fields. Increased resources and improved educational facilities will provide students with hands-on learning opportunities that are critical for fostering interest and proficiency in STEM-related disciplines. This approach not only seeks to enhance individual educational outcomes but also to positively impact the wider community by preparing a workforce that can meet the demands of Hawaii's evolving job market.
Eligibility for this grant extends to certain educational institutions in Hawaii that can substantiate their capability to effectively manage and distribute resources aimed at student success. Applicants must demonstrate that their proposals will address the specific educational deficits experienced by rural students. This means providing evidence of the current limitations in STEM education at their institution, outlining clear goals for the use of funding, and developing actionable plans that lead to measurable outcomes for students.
Applications must include detailed descriptions of the programs proposed, along with any data indicating the current state of STEM education within their community. Institutions may also need to present past performance metrics, such as student engagement rates in STEM-related classes or achievement levels in standardized tests. The ability to showcase a strong community partnership or support from local businesses can also strengthen applications, as this indicates a collaborative effort to enhance educational opportunities for students.
Overall, the grant process is designed to ensure that educational institutions in rural areas of Hawaii are prepared and equipped to meet the demands of the changing job landscape, especially within STEM fields. By aligning funding with local needs, the initiative helps to create sustainable improvements in educational methodologies and provides essential support that can lead to long-term advancements in academic success and workforce readiness.
Unlike neighboring states, Hawaii's unique geographical distribution of islands necessitates adapted approaches for educational funding and resource distribution. Schools in urban areas may face different challenges; however, rural institutions in Hawaii require tailored solutions to bridge the existing gaps in STEM education. This funding aims to empower these schools, ensuring that students across the state, regardless of their location, have access to comprehensive and high-quality educational resources that promote engagement and success in STEM areas.
